Wheat Ridge is a five-mile drive from our shop in Arvada, which is close enough that a maintenance visit doesn't get eaten up by windshield time - we're not routing through downtown traffic or crossing the whole metro to get to you. That distance matters less than what's waiting at the house once we arrive. The typical home here went up around 1964, which puts it a full decade or more ahead of the median build year across the rest of our service area (1977). Older build years mean the garage door and opener have usually been swapped out at least once, sometimes twice, and what's installed now is a mix of eras - a 1990s door on the original track, or a newer opener bolted to hardware that predates it. A maintenance visit on a house like this isn't a checklist you run the same way on every stop. We have to look at what's actually there before we touch anything, because the fix that works on a 2005 install can strip the mounting on a track from 1975.
We carry the rollers, cables, and standard torsion springs that cover most of what fails on doors from the 1960s and 70s stock common through this part of the service area. Those parts move fast because that era of hardware is everywhere here. What we don't keep on the truck is anything specialty - a spring size that stopped being made, a track profile only one or two manufacturers ever used. If your door needs one of those, we tell you straight rather than guess at a fix that won't hold, and we order the part rather than force a substitute. That's the honest limit of a maintenance call: we can service and adjust what's common, but a genuinely obsolete part means a short wait.
The complaint we hear most from this side of the service area is a door that's noticeably heavier to lift by hand than it used to be, or an opener that strains and reverses partway up. On houses from the 1964 era, that's almost always spring fatigue - the torsion spring has lost tension over decades of cold-weather cycling and the opener is compensating by working harder than it's rated for. Left alone, that strain eventually cracks a gear or burns out the motor, turning a spring adjustment into a full opener replacement.
The service area sits in a severe cold climate band, and Wheat Ridge gets the same winter swing as everywhere else we cover - hard freezes that stiffen lubricant and make steel more brittle. Combine that with a housing stock that's, on average, older than the rest of the area (1964 versus a service-wide median of 1977) and you get springs and cables that have simply logged more freeze-thaw cycles than their newer counterparts a few miles away. That's not a defect in the house or the door - it's just math. A spring rated for a certain number of cycles reaches the end of that count sooner when winters are hard and the hardware is a decade or two further along.

Not usually just because of age. A door from the 1964-era stock common here can often run well for years with proper spring and roller service. Replacement makes more sense when the track or panel itself is damaged, not simply because the hardware is decades old.
Cold stiffens lubricant and steel loses some give, so a spring that's already fatigued has to work harder. In a severe cold climate like this one, that seasonal strain speeds up wear on older torsion springs.
